Efficacy | Evaluation Model | Evaluation Indicator |
Anti-wrinkle | Elastase inhibition experiment | Elastase activity inhibition rate |
Collagen inhibition experiment | Inhibition rate of collagenase | |
UVA-induced model of primary fibroblast aging | Measurement of ROS content, staining of β-galactosidase, and mitochondrial membrane potential | |
UVA-induced model of primary fibroblast aging | Type I collagen and elastin content | |
UVA-induced model of primary fibroblast aging | Expression of elastin degradation related genes (MMPs) | |
UVA-induced model of primary fibroblast aging | Expression of aging-related genes (P53, P21, P16) | |
Firmness | Elastase inhibition experiment | Elastase activity inhibition rate |
Primary fibroblast aging model | Type I collagen and elastin content | |
Cell-aging Model | UVB-induced photoaging model in epidermal stem cells | Measurement of ROS content, staining ofβ-galactosidase, mitochondrial membrane potential and stemness (integrinα6 and integrin β1) expression |
UVA-induced model of fibroblast aging | Measurement of ROS content and expression of aging-related genes (P53, P21, P16) | |
Advanced glycation end products (AGEs) induced model of primary fibroblast aging | Measurement of ROS content and expression of aging - related genes (P53, P21, P16) | |
Anti-oxidant | DPPH (2,2-diphenyl-1-picrylhydrazyl) radical scavenging assay | DPPH (2,2-diphenyl-1-picrylhydrazyl) radical scavenging assay free radical scavenging rate |
PTIO (2-phenyl- 4,4,5,5-tetramethylimidazoline-1-oxyl 3-oxide) radical scavenging assay | PTIO (2-phenyl-4,4,5,5-tetramethylimidazoline-1-oxyl 3-oxide) free radical scavenging rate | |
Induction of oxidation stress model in HaCaT by UVB | Free radicals including ROS, SOD | |
Anti-glycosylation | Bovine serum albumin (BSA) - Fructose Maillard reaction simulation | Inhibition rate of advanced glycation end products (AGEs) |
High glucose-induced fibroblast glycation model | AGEs (CML), measurement of RAGE content, and measurement of glucose uptake | |
Glycation model of natural aging in primary fibroblasts | AGEs (CML), measurement of RAGE content |
